Understanding Artificial Intelligence:

AI refers to the development of computer systems that can perform tasks that typically require human intelligence. These tasks include problem-solving, reasoning, learning, perception, and language understanding. AI systems can process vast amounts of data, adapt to changing conditions, and improve their performance over time, making them incredibly versatile.

Key Concepts of AI:

  1. Machine Learning (ML): A subset of AI, machine learning enables computers to learn from data and improve their performance on specific tasks. It is widely used in applications like image and speech recognition, recommendation systems, and natural language processing.
  2. Deep Learning: A type of ML, deep learning uses artificial neural networks to model and solve complex problems. It has enabled breakthroughs in image and speech recognition, as well as autonomous vehicles.
  3. Natural Language Processing (NLP): NLP focuses on teaching computers to understand, interpret, and generate human language. It powers chatbots, virtual assistants, and language translation services.
  4. Computer Vision: Computer vision enables machines to interpret and understand visual information from the world, enabling applications such as facial recognition, object detection, and autonomous robotics.

The Significance of Artificial Intelligence:

  1. Automation: AI is automating routine and repetitive tasks across various industries, increasing efficiency and reducing errors. It has applications in manufacturing, logistics, and customer service.
  2. Enhanced Decision-Making: AI can process and analyze vast datasets to provide insights, aiding decision-making processes in areas like healthcare, finance, and marketing.
  3. Personalization: AI-driven recommendation systems offer personalized experiences, from product recommendations on e-commerce platforms to content suggestions on streaming services.
  4. Healthcare Advancements: AI is transforming healthcare with diagnostic tools, predictive analytics, and drug discovery, potentially improving patient outcomes and reducing costs.
  5. Autonomous Systems: AI powers autonomous vehicles, drones, and robots, revolutionizing transportation, delivery, and industry operations.

Applications of AI:

  1. Healthcare: AI assists in diagnosing diseases, predicting patient outcomes, and optimizing treatment plans.
  2. Finance: AI is used for fraud detection, algorithmic trading, and personalized financial advice.
  3. Retail: AI-driven analytics and recommendation systems enhance the shopping experience.
  4. Transportation: Autonomous vehicles and AI-based traffic management systems are revolutionizing transportation.
  5. Education: AI-powered tutoring systems and personalized learning platforms are transforming education.
